#02c898 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#02c898 is composed of 0.8% red, 78.4%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 99% cyan, 0% magenta, 24% yellow and 21.6% black. It has a hue angle of 165.5 degrees, a saturation of 98% and a lightness of 39.6%. #02c898 color hex could be obtained by blending #04ffff with #009131. Closest websafe color is: #00cc99.

Shades and Tints of #02c898
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000604 is the darkest color, while #f1fffc is the lightest one.

Tones of #02c898
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5f6b68 is the less saturated color, while #02c898 is the most saturated one.
